PDP convention: Anxiety over deft moves for anointed chairmanship candidate

Published by

AS the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) holds its national convention in Port Harcourt, Rivers State, today, the Rivers State,  stakeholders of the party  are anxious over perceived deft move to install an anointed chairmanship candidate.

Already, there is  a quiet buzz within the stakeholders that the election of national officers scheduled to be conducted at the convention may be marred by irregularities.

Unconfirmed reports have it that some PDP governors had concluded plans to tamper with the process so that   the candidates of their choice will win at the elections.

There are allegations already flying around that the governors had anointed a candidate for the post of national chairman which is causing rumblings among stakeholders.

Some geopolitical zones had by consensus endorsed some candidates for the posts allocated to their zones, but at the national level no candidate had been officially endorsed by any organ of the party.

Of great concern to some of the members is that the party may relapse into the old days of impunity which it desperately needs to put behind it to regain the confidence of members and the electorate

Many stakeholders have begun to question the structure and arrangements for the convention alleging that it was not deliberately designed to facilitate manipulation.

Already, there are rumours of alleged plans by some people to rig the chairmanship election. Some of the plans  allegedly made to manipulate the election include  temporary disruption of power supply and the snatching or switching of ballot boxes in the process.
